Every claim in Are Seed Oils Actually Poisoning You?, checked


This is the book's verification ledger, published in full. Every factual claim was extracted from the manuscript and handed to an independent blind checker — one claim, its cited source, nothing else. High-stakes claims (doses, safety, real diseases, trial numbers) were checked by three checkers who had to agree. Every checker first had to confirm the cited source actually exists.

C05 it can be converted, step by step, into arachidonic acid. And arachidonic acid is the raw material for a family of signalling molecules called eicosanoids — some of which are, yes, pro-inflammatory high verified
C06 in controlled human feeding trials, raising linoleic-acid intake does not substantially raise the arachidonic-acid levels in your blood or tissues high verified
C07 higher linoleic-acid intake did not raise them [C-reactive protein, interleukin-6] … Not a little. The pooled result was a null. high verified
C08 heating them … genuinely does generate oxidation products, including reactive aldehydes such as 4-HNE and 4-HHE, along with other polar compounds … it rises with the temperature, with how long the oil is held hot, and with how many times the same oil gets reused high verified
C09 The highest reported aldehyde and polar-compound concentrations come from prolonged, high-heat, repeated-reheating setups — not from single-use domestic cooking high verified
C10 we do not have the clinical or epidemiological evidence establishing that normal household use of seed oils causes disease via cooking-generated aldehydes high verified
C11 Reused, thermally degraded frying oil … is a recognised food-quality concern, and it's a genuinely different thing from a fresh bottle high verified
C12 The ratio in the modern food supply really has shifted toward omega-6, driven substantially by how much more omega-6 we now eat low verified
C13 Your omega-3 status — how much EPA and DHA actually sits in your tissues — is driven mainly by how much omega-3 you take in … largely independent of your omega-6 intake high verified
C14 In humans, eating more linoleic acid … does not meaningfully push omega-3s out of your tissues high verified
C15 a science advisory from a major cardiovascular body … declined to support it … omega-6 PUFA intake is *associated with lower* cardiovascular risk, not higher high verified

C22 swapping saturated fat for polyunsaturated fat, linoleic acid included, lowers LDL cholesterol high verified
C23 When you replace saturated fat with polyunsaturated fat in these trials and follow people for actual cardiovascular events — heart attacks, not just cholesterol numbers — the event rate goes down high verified
C24 Higher linoleic-acid intake, and higher linoleic-acid actually measured in the blood, track with lower rates of cardiovascular disease and type 2 diabetes high verified
C25 is there evidence that seed oils are *uniquely* fattening compared with other fats, calorie for calorie? There is not … What actually drives obesity is total energy balance and the overall shape of the diet high verified
C26 Obesity tracks energy balance, not one oil high verified
C27 Replacing polyunsaturated fat with saturated fat tends to raise your LDL cholesterol … it's a causally established risk factor for cardiovascular disease high verified
